The Marquette University High Invitational is a Division C invitational hosted by Marquette University High School in the state of Wisconsin which has been running since 2018. The date of the tournament changes year-to-year, with it having been run in November, December, January, February, and March to date.
In 2021, the tournament was significantly expanded, accommodating Division B teams and running in both Satellite SO and Mini SO formats, with a total of 129 teams from 20 different states.
In 2022, the tournament ran in both in-person and Satellite SO formats and the Division B Marquette Invitational was replaced by the Division B Marquette Regional.
In 2025, the tournament was moved to November to replace the Belleville Invitational, and an in-person Division B invitational was added.
